Ciao! :bow:

I'm happy to answer your questions!

 

Poet in Italian is "poeta"; a woman poet is "poetessa".

(Tu ha ascoltare) : if you intended to say "you have to listen" the translation is "devi ascoltare"; if you meant "you've listened", then the translation is "hai ascoltato".

I've won = ho vinto

Second place = secondo posto (in a chart, for instance)

(secondi attempto) I guess you meant "second try"? then you say "secondo tentativo" or "seconda prova"

to recite = recitare; "I recited a poem" = ho recitato una poesia.
